Plastic wheels for cars, soon

by David Allen on Tuesday, July 10th, 2007

Cars cause environmentalists a major headache, everything about them is questionable and that even goes for today’s green cars, yet there are many parts of the car that can be recycled, but rarely are, why? Because old cars are dirty, dangerous and it is just too easy to crush them into a cube and then forget about them.

plastic wheels

However German manufacturer BTE Hybrid-Tech®GmbH is working on a plastic wheel rim, this will revolutionize the recycling car parts, and they are lighter than the steel wheel currently used. Lighter means less fuel used, which is another good thing.

It is still in the testing stages, but it will not long before we see plastic wheels on cars, and maybe other parts too.
